Programmeren in Python/Variabelen en gegevens (bewerken)
Versie van 4 jan 2020 14:02
, 3 jaar geledengeen bewerkingssamenvatting
Geen bewerkingssamenvatting |
kGeen bewerkingssamenvatting |
||
Regel 103:
</pre>
== Tekst en
U kunt tekst en getallen combineren en samen gebruiken, maar nie zomaar. In volgend voorbeeld zullen we een getal samen voegen aan tekst.
{{Code|
| Taal=Python
| Titel=Getallen
| Code=
<source lang=python>
jaar = 31
print("Hallo, ik ben " + jaar + ".")
</source>
}}
'''Output:'''
<pre>
Traceback (most recent call last):
File "klad.py", line 3, in <module>
print("Hallo, ik ben " + jaar + ".")
TypeError: can only concatenate str (not "int") to str
</pre>
We krijgen een ''error'' of een fout, meer bepaald een ''TypeError''. Wanneer u tekst wilt combineren met een getal, wordt er eigenlijk meer tekst verwacht. Om dit te verhelpen kunnen we een functie gebruiken, namelijk de functie <code>str()</code>.
== Datatypes ==
|